Douglas County InformationDouglas County is a great place to live in Nebraska. It is home to Omaha, Nebraska, and is the largest population center in the state. Over one fourth of the Nebraska population lives in Douglas County. Douglas County includes such cities and neighborhoods as Elkhorn, Gretna, Millard, Omaha, Ralston, Westside, and Bennington . The median age of a Douglas County resident is approximately 34 years old. The median family income in Douglas County is approximately $54,651. Average commute time to work in Doublas County is 19 minutes. Douglas County is on the eastern border of Nebraska, just north of Sarpy County. Douglas County Links
